Analysis Tasks for the MongoDB_Database_Sizing Job
Navigate to the Jobs > Databases > MongoDB > Configuration > MongoDB_DatabaseSizing > Configure node and select Analysis to view the Analysis Tasks.
CAUTION: Do not modify or deselect the selected analysis tasks. The analysis tasks are preconfigured for this job.
The default analysis tasks are:
- MongoDB Database Sizing Details — Provides details about MongoDB databases and sizing
- MongoDB Database Sizing Summary — Summarizes MongoDB database sizing by node or cluster
Report for the MongoDB_Database_Sizing Job
In addition to the tables and views created the analysis task, the MongoDB_DatabaseSizing Job produces the following pre-configured reports.
Report | Description | Default Tags | Report Elements |
---|---|---|---|
Database Sizing | This report highlights the size of databases in MongoDB. | None. | This report is comprised of three elements: - Bar Chart - Displays top databases by size (MB) - Bar Chart - Displays database size by host (GB) - Table - Displays details on database sizing |
